Fete
<fate>
gala; fiesta; party;
a gathering for a celebration.
We will plan a fete to celebrate your birthday. We will have cake and balloons.
Memory trick:
fete sounds like fate.
it is fate to meet at a party.
At work:
We will have a fete to announce our new product. Either that or it's Friday.
